Space-saving

A bunk bed can save a lot of space in a small area. They also can provide an atmosphere of privacy in shared areas, and give children their own space.

They also make great vertical use, which could create the illusion of greater space and also add more space for floor. Space-saving loft beds and bunk beds are available in various designs. From basic designs that have one bed that is perpendicular to one another, to more sophisticated pieces with storage or a desk they are available in all.

You can buy space saving bunks in a variety of materials that include solid wood. Some are made from veneers, manufactured wood or particleboard, but most are constructed to last for many years.

You can also find bunk beds with a variety of extra features that kids bunk beds will love. There are drawers and nooks in the bottom bunk, which are a great spot to store small items like books or school toys.

You can find bunk beds that are space-saving for teenagers with shelves or a desk built into the top of the bed. These are great for creating a home office or study area and will give you plenty of space for other furniture and accessories.

If you're budget-conscious, you can find some fantastic space-saving bunks for less than PS500. These bunk beds are usually cheaper than other beds but they are an excellent long-term investment.

A bunk bed can be a great solution for short-term accommodations. For instance, you can find bunk beds in student residences, sports activities centres, MoD accommodations, emergency first responder units as well as hostels.

Safety

When you purchase bunk beds for your children, you should make sure they are safe. They should be able to abide by safety rules, and you should teach them how to be used safely.

In the UK, all bunk beds must be built to strict standards to prevent children from getting trapped within the bed structure. These include British Standard EN747-1:2012+A1:2015, which requires that bunk beds are solid and have no sharp edges. These standards also state that all guard rails must be able to stand up enough for children to not fall out of bed.

It is also recommended to install a bunk bed ladder and ensure that it's robust, sturdy and safe. A ladder that isn't sturdy and secure can be dangerous and lead to serious injuries, so it's important that your children climb up to the top bunk securely without falling off.

It's also vital to teach your child about the importance of bunk bed safety and teach them how to use the ladder properly to ensure they don't harm themselves or anyone else in the bunk below them. It is also essential to ensure your child is aware that the bunk bed isn't a playground zone and they should not take a leap off of it.

Bunk beds must also have guard rails that are securely fixed to the bottom of the bed. To prevent your child from falling over, they must be at least 16cm tall from the bed's base to the top of the mattress.

These rules are based on the notion that gaps in bunk beds could allow a child become trapped between the rails and mattress causing entrapment injury. These injuries can be extremely painful and may even result in death.

Like all furniture in your home, you must periodically check bunk beds for signs of wear or damage. Contact the manufacturer if you find any issues.

If you are building the bunk bed by yourself, ensure that you check each part before assembling it. This way, you can avoid any risks, such as missing screws or other hardware.
